public inbox for gentoo-commits@lists.gentoo.org
 help / color / mirror / Atom feed
From: "Gilles Dartiguelongue" <eva@gentoo.org>
To: gentoo-commits@lists.gentoo.org
Subject: [gentoo-commits] proj/gnome:master commit in: app-editors/gedit/
Date: Thu, 14 Nov 2013 22:52:07 +0000 (UTC)	[thread overview]
Message-ID: <1384475951.92251f7b929cb92f7e367fc6366a59b16e6deb42.eva@gentoo> (raw)

commit:     92251f7b929cb92f7e367fc6366a59b16e6deb42
Author:     Gilles Dartiguelongue <eva <AT> gentoo <DOT> org>
AuthorDate: Sun Oct 13 10:09:30 2013 +0000
Commit:     Gilles Dartiguelongue <eva <AT> gentoo <DOT> org>
CommitDate: Fri Nov 15 00:39:11 2013 +0000
URL:        http://git.overlays.gentoo.org/gitweb/?p=proj/gnome.git;a=commit;h=92251f7b

app-editors/gedit: 3.8.3 → 3.10.0

---
 .../{gedit-9999.ebuild => gedit-3.10.0.ebuild}     | 73 ++++++++--------------
 app-editors/gedit/gedit-9999.ebuild                | 61 +++++++++---------
 2 files changed, 56 insertions(+), 78 deletions(-)

diff --git a/app-editors/gedit/gedit-9999.ebuild b/app-editors/gedit/gedit-3.10.0.ebuild
similarity index 53%
copy from app-editors/gedit/gedit-9999.ebuild
copy to app-editors/gedit/gedit-3.10.0.ebuild
index 7580adc..6205421 100644
--- a/app-editors/gedit/gedit-9999.ebuild
+++ b/app-editors/gedit/gedit-3.10.0.ebuild
@@ -1,45 +1,37 @@
-# Copyright 1999-2012 Gentoo Foundation
+# Copyright 1999-2013 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 # $Header: $
 
 EAPI="5"
 GCONF_DEBUG="no"
 GNOME2_LA_PUNT="yes" # plugins are dlopened
-PYTHON_COMPAT=( python{2_6,2_7} )
+PYTHON_COMPAT=( python3_{2,3} )
 
-inherit eutils gnome2 multilib python-single-r1 virtualx
-if [[ ${PV} = 9999 ]]; then
-	inherit gnome2-live
-fi
+inherit eutils gnome2 multilib python-r1 virtualx
 
 DESCRIPTION="A text editor for the GNOME desktop"
 HOMEPAGE="http://live.gnome.org/Gedit"
 
-LICENSE="GPL-2+ CCPL-Attribution-ShareAlike-3.0"
+LICENSE="GPL-2+ CC-BY-SA-3.0"
 SLOT="0"
+
 IUSE="+introspection +python spell zeitgeist"
-if [[ ${PV} = 9999 ]]; then
-	IUSE="${IUSE} doc"
-	KEYWORDS=""
-else
-	KEYWORDS="~amd64 ~mips ~sh ~x86 ~x86-fbsd ~x86-freebsd ~x86-interix ~amd64-linux ~ia64-linux ~x86-linux"
-fi
+REQUIRED_USE="python? ( ${PYTHON_REQUIRED_USE} )"
+
+KEYWORDS="~alpha ~amd64 ~arm ~ia64 ~mips ~ppc ~ppc64 ~sh ~sparc ~x86 ~amd64-fbsd ~x86-fbsd ~x86-freebsd ~x86-interix ~amd64-linux ~ia64-linux ~x86-linux"
 
 # X libs are not needed for OSX (aqua)
 COMMON_DEPEND="
-	>=x11-libs/libSM-1.0
 	>=dev-libs/libxml2-2.5.0:2
-	>=dev-libs/glib-2.28:2
-	>=x11-libs/gtk+-3.3.15:3[introspection?]
-	>=x11-libs/gtksourceview-3.0.0:3.0[introspection?]
-	>=dev-libs/libpeas-1.1.0[gtk]
+	>=dev-libs/glib-2.37.5:2
+	>=x11-libs/gtk+-3.9.9:3[introspection?]
+	>=x11-libs/gtksourceview-3.9.91:3.0[introspection?]
+	>=dev-libs/libpeas-1.7.0[gtk]
 
 	gnome-base/gsettings-desktop-schemas
 	gnome-base/gvfs
 
 	x11-libs/libX11
-	x11-libs/libICE
-	x11-libs/libSM
 
 	net-libs/libsoup:2.4
 
@@ -49,14 +41,16 @@ COMMON_DEPEND="
 		>=dev-libs/gobject-introspection-0.9.3
 		>=x11-libs/gtk+-3:3[introspection]
 		>=x11-libs/gtksourceview-3.6:3.0[introspection]
-		dev-python/pycairo
+		dev-python/pycairo[${PYTHON_USEDEP}]
 		>=dev-python/pygobject-3:3[cairo,${PYTHON_USEDEP}] )
 	spell? (
 		>=app-text/enchant-1.2:=
 		>=app-text/iso-codes-0.35 )
-	zeitgeist? ( dev-libs/libzeitgeist )"
+	zeitgeist? ( >=gnome-extra/zeitgeist-0.9.12 )
+"
 RDEPEND="${COMMON_DEPEND}
-	x11-themes/gnome-icon-theme-symbolic"
+	x11-themes/gnome-icon-theme-symbolic
+"
 DEPEND="${COMMON_DEPEND}
 	app-text/docbook-xml-dtd:4.1.2
 	>=app-text/scrollkeeper-0.3.11
@@ -68,30 +62,17 @@ DEPEND="${COMMON_DEPEND}
 "
 # yelp-tools, gnome-common needed to eautoreconf
 
-if [[ ${PV} = 9999 ]]; then
-	DEPEND="${DEPEND}
-		doc? ( >=dev-util/gtk-doc-1 )
-		app-text/yelp-tools"
-fi
-
-pkg_setup() {
-	python_set_active_version 2
-	python_pkg_setup
-}
-
-src_prepare() {
+src_configure() {
 	DOCS="AUTHORS BUGS ChangeLog MAINTAINERS NEWS README"
-	G2CONF="${G2CONF}
-		--disable-deprecations
-		--enable-updater
-		--enable-gvfs-metadata
-		$(use_enable introspection)
-		$(use_enable python)
-		$(use_enable spell)
-		$(use_enable zeitgeist)"
-	[[ ${PV} != 9999 ]] && G2CONF="${G2CONF} ITSTOOL=$(type -P true)"
-
-	gnome2_src_prepare
+	gnome2_src_configure \
+		--disable-deprecations \
+		--enable-updater \
+		--enable-gvfs-metadata \
+		$(use_enable introspection) \
+		$(use_enable python) \
+		$(use_enable spell) \
+		$(use_enable zeitgeist) \
+		ITSTOOL=$(type -P true)
 }
 
 src_test() {

diff --git a/app-editors/gedit/gedit-9999.ebuild b/app-editors/gedit/gedit-9999.ebuild
index 7580adc..84d8f06 100644
--- a/app-editors/gedit/gedit-9999.ebuild
+++ b/app-editors/gedit/gedit-9999.ebuild
@@ -1,13 +1,13 @@
-# Copyright 1999-2012 Gentoo Foundation
+# Copyright 1999-2013 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 # $Header: $
 
 EAPI="5"
 GCONF_DEBUG="no"
 GNOME2_LA_PUNT="yes" # plugins are dlopened
-PYTHON_COMPAT=( python{2_6,2_7} )
+PYTHON_COMPAT=( python3_{2,3} )
 
-inherit eutils gnome2 multilib python-single-r1 virtualx
+inherit eutils gnome2 multilib python-r1 virtualx
 if [[ ${PV} = 9999 ]]; then
 	inherit gnome2-live
 fi
@@ -15,31 +15,30 @@ fi
 DESCRIPTION="A text editor for the GNOME desktop"
 HOMEPAGE="http://live.gnome.org/Gedit"
 
-LICENSE="GPL-2+ CCPL-Attribution-ShareAlike-3.0"
+LICENSE="GPL-2+ CC-BY-SA-3.0"
 SLOT="0"
+
 IUSE="+introspection +python spell zeitgeist"
+REQUIRED_USE="python? ( ${PYTHON_REQUIRED_USE} )"
 if [[ ${PV} = 9999 ]]; then
 	IUSE="${IUSE} doc"
 	KEYWORDS=""
 else
-	KEYWORDS="~amd64 ~mips ~sh ~x86 ~x86-fbsd ~x86-freebsd ~x86-interix ~amd64-linux ~ia64-linux ~x86-linux"
+	KEYWORDS="~alpha ~amd64 ~arm ~ia64 ~mips ~ppc ~ppc64 ~sh ~sparc ~x86 ~amd64-fbsd ~x86-fbsd ~x86-freebsd ~x86-interix ~amd64-linux ~ia64-linux ~x86-linux"
 fi
 
 # X libs are not needed for OSX (aqua)
 COMMON_DEPEND="
-	>=x11-libs/libSM-1.0
 	>=dev-libs/libxml2-2.5.0:2
-	>=dev-libs/glib-2.28:2
-	>=x11-libs/gtk+-3.3.15:3[introspection?]
-	>=x11-libs/gtksourceview-3.0.0:3.0[introspection?]
-	>=dev-libs/libpeas-1.1.0[gtk]
+	>=dev-libs/glib-2.37.5:2
+	>=x11-libs/gtk+-3.9.9:3[introspection?]
+	>=x11-libs/gtksourceview-3.9.91:3.0[introspection?]
+	>=dev-libs/libpeas-1.7.0[gtk]
 
 	gnome-base/gsettings-desktop-schemas
 	gnome-base/gvfs
 
 	x11-libs/libX11
-	x11-libs/libICE
-	x11-libs/libSM
 
 	net-libs/libsoup:2.4
 
@@ -49,14 +48,16 @@ COMMON_DEPEND="
 		>=dev-libs/gobject-introspection-0.9.3
 		>=x11-libs/gtk+-3:3[introspection]
 		>=x11-libs/gtksourceview-3.6:3.0[introspection]
-		dev-python/pycairo
+		dev-python/pycairo[${PYTHON_USEDEP}]
 		>=dev-python/pygobject-3:3[cairo,${PYTHON_USEDEP}] )
 	spell? (
 		>=app-text/enchant-1.2:=
 		>=app-text/iso-codes-0.35 )
-	zeitgeist? ( dev-libs/libzeitgeist )"
+	zeitgeist? ( >=gnome-extra/zeitgeist-0.9.12 )
+"
 RDEPEND="${COMMON_DEPEND}
-	x11-themes/gnome-icon-theme-symbolic"
+	x11-themes/gnome-icon-theme-symbolic
+"
 DEPEND="${COMMON_DEPEND}
 	app-text/docbook-xml-dtd:4.1.2
 	>=app-text/scrollkeeper-0.3.11
@@ -74,24 +75,20 @@ if [[ ${PV} = 9999 ]]; then
 		app-text/yelp-tools"
 fi
 
-pkg_setup() {
-	python_set_active_version 2
-	python_pkg_setup
-}
-
-src_prepare() {
+src_configure() {
+	local myconf=""
+	[[ ${PV} != 9999 ]] && myconf="ITSTOOL=$(type -P true)"
 	DOCS="AUTHORS BUGS ChangeLog MAINTAINERS NEWS README"
-	G2CONF="${G2CONF}
-		--disable-deprecations
-		--enable-updater
-		--enable-gvfs-metadata
-		$(use_enable introspection)
-		$(use_enable python)
-		$(use_enable spell)
-		$(use_enable zeitgeist)"
-	[[ ${PV} != 9999 ]] && G2CONF="${G2CONF} ITSTOOL=$(type -P true)"
-
-	gnome2_src_prepare
+	gnome2_src_configure \
+		--disable-deprecations \
+		--enable-updater \
+		--enable-gvfs-metadata \
+		$(use_enable introspection) \
+		$(use_enable python) \
+		$(use_enable spell) \
+		$(use_enable zeitgeist) \
+		ITSTOOL=$(type -P true) \
+		${myconf}
 }
 
 src_test() {


             reply	other threads:[~2013-11-14 22:52 UTC|newest]

Thread overview: 46+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2013-11-14 22:52 Gilles Dartiguelongue [this message]
  -- strict thread matches above, loose matches on Subject: below --
2021-01-30 20:02 [gentoo-commits] proj/gnome:master commit in: app-editors/gedit/ Mart Raudsepp
2018-12-29 13:59 Sobhan Mohammadpour
2018-08-05 10:11 Mart Raudsepp
2017-09-02  9:31 Gilles Dartiguelongue
2016-03-26 22:54 Ole Reifschneider
2015-06-09 13:48 Gilles Dartiguelongue
2015-05-25 14:05 Gilles Dartiguelongue
2015-05-17 15:39 Gilles Dartiguelongue
2015-01-02 22:20 Michał Górny
2014-12-15 23:28 Gilles Dartiguelongue
2014-12-04 23:03 Remi Cardona
2014-11-28 19:03 Michał Górny
2014-11-28 18:58 Michał Górny
2014-11-28  8:13 Remi Cardona
2014-11-23 19:37 Gilles Dartiguelongue
2014-10-06 23:06 Gilles Dartiguelongue
2014-04-23 22:14 Gilles Dartiguelongue
2014-04-20 22:57 Gilles Dartiguelongue
2013-12-22 22:27 Gilles Dartiguelongue
2013-12-01 18:42 Gilles Dartiguelongue
2012-12-17  8:04 Gilles Dartiguelongue
2012-11-21 22:27 Gilles Dartiguelongue
2012-10-27 22:15 Gilles Dartiguelongue
2012-09-22 18:45 Nirbheek Chauhan
2012-09-08  8:59 Nirbheek Chauhan
2012-04-06 21:50 Stephen Klimaszewski
2012-03-07  0:32 Alexandre Restovtsev
2012-03-03  5:01 Alexandre Restovtsev
2012-02-26 21:53 Alexandre Restovtsev
2012-01-20 19:49 Nirbheek Chauhan
2011-11-03  4:42 Alexandre Restovtsev
2011-10-18  7:37 Alexandre Restovtsev
2011-10-09 21:38 Alexandre Restovtsev
2011-07-01 19:41 Alexandre Restovtsev
2011-06-24 17:35 Alexandre Restovtsev
2011-06-02 14:43 Nirbheek Chauhan
2011-04-29 17:46 Nirbheek Chauhan
2011-04-12 23:50 Nirbheek Chauhan
2011-04-10 18:04 Gilles Dartiguelongue
2011-04-05  0:57 Nirbheek Chauhan
2011-03-26  2:54 Nirbheek Chauhan
2011-03-26  1:58 Nirbheek Chauhan
2011-03-23  5:20 Nirbheek Chauhan
2011-03-14 17:21 Nirbheek Chauhan
2011-03-09 11:34 Nirbheek Chauhan

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1384475951.92251f7b929cb92f7e367fc6366a59b16e6deb42.eva@gentoo \
    --to=eva@gentoo.org \
    --cc=gentoo-commits@lists.gentoo.org \
    --cc=gentoo-dev@lists.gentoo.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ox